2. Evaluate Handle Material and Durability
Choosing the right material for filter plate handles can significantly influence their longevity and your filtration efficiency.
- Action: Research materials such as stainless steel, plastic, or composite materials for handles.
- Context: Stainless steel handles are ideal for corrosive environments, ensuring longevity and reliability.
3. Assess Ergonomic Design
Ergonomics in design can greatly enhance user comfort and operational speed, leading to improved efficiency.
- Action: Consider handles that provide a secure and comfortable grip.
- Context: A well-designed handle allows for quicker placement and removal of filter plates, reducing operational downtime.
4. Check Compatibility with Existing Systems
Ensure that the filter plate handles are compatible with your existing filtration equipment to avoid operational disruptions.
- Action: Measure your current filter plates and compare them with potential handle options.
- Context: If handles aren't compatible, efficiency may drop due to increased time spent modifying equipment.
5. Investigate Maintenance Requirements
The type of handle you choose should influence the maintenance frequency and ease.
- Action: Look for handles that require minimal maintenance and are easy to clean.
- Context: Handles that accumulate dirt easily may slow down the efficiency of the filtration process, leading to increased operational costs.
